Abstract |
A 23-year-old male was admitted to our hospital for the management of pulmonary metastases. He had undergone right high orchiectomy, chemotherapy with four courses of PEB regimen ( cisplatin, etoposide, bleomycin) and retroperitoneal lymph node dissection the previous year. The pathological findings showed mixed germ cell tumor ( seminoma, yolk sac tumor, embryonal carcinoma) in the testis and mature teratoma in the draining lymph node. Two courses of salvage chemotherapy using a VIP regimen ( etoposide, ifosfamide, cisplatin) were performed after diagnosis of pulmonary metastases, but had no affect on tumor size. Video-assisted excision of pulmonary metastases was then performed, giving a pathological diagnosis of rhabdomyosarcoma in all three resected tumors. The operation was followed by three courses of CYVADIC ( cyclophosphamide, vincristine, adriamycin, dacarbazin) chemotherapy and oral cyclophosphamide, as a small residual tumor was suspected. These chemotherapeutic interventions have appeared effective, with no apparent recurrence of lesions at present, one year after the excision of pulmonary metastases.
